2.2. Investigate
You can Investigate a Location to learn more about it. A Location is a distinct area, such as a room, a clearing, or the depths of a large pond, etc. When you Investigate a new Location, you will first choose if you are using Recon, Analysis, or Sensing to do it. The Perception Skill you choose will affect what types of questions you get to ask as a result. You can hold your questions, asking them after engaging with the Location in other ways.
The GM will respond to each question with basic, but accurate information. Answers gained from this Ability will generally never put you in danger or reveal you. You can gain further info by engaging with the Location, but that can put you in harms way or draw unwanted attention. Your deeper prodding into a Location may also require further Skill Tests.
If ever a GM's description of a room or area is lacking or confusing, feel free to ask clarifying questions. These questions will not count toward the number you get from the Investigate Ability, though the GM may require that you explore more before revealing the answer. If your exploratory actions carry with them a risk, like if those actions would be Loud, the GM should warn you of the danger first.
